Here are the details of the special weather statement issued by Environment Canada in effect for:
- Barrie - Collingwood - Hillsdale
Lake effect snow continues today.
Bands of lake effect snow will move across the areas southeast of Lake Huron and Georgian Bay today.
Snowfall amounts of 5 to 10 cm are likely in the heaviest flurries. Locally higher amounts of 10 to 15 cm are possible in one or two localities.
While snow squalls are possible, they will be brief and on the move, and snowfall amounts are expected to remain below the warning threshold of 15 cm per 12 hours.
Poor winter driving conditions are expected due to low visibility in bursts of heavier snow, and accumulating snow on untreated highways. Motorists should allow extra time to reach their destination.
